Site-wide License for Ariadne’s Pathway Studio renewed by NCI

ROCKVILLE, MD— March 4, 2011 – Ariadne, a leader in bioinformatics software and knowledge integration, announced that National Cancer Institute (NCI) has renewed their license for Pathway Studio® Enterprise system that includes the ResNet® Mammalian database and Ariadne MedScan® text processing technology for site-wide use. Pathway Studio offers researchers the ability to create new cancer disease pathways and develop mechanistic rationale for disease based on molecular facts from public data and the latest research findings recovered using MedScan. In addition, Pathway Studio supports interdepartmental and institutional data sharing and integration of research findings as well as experimental data to augment the understanding of the molecular basis of cancer.

Pathway Studio’s workflow approach allows researchers to mine, integrate, analyze and visualize results individually or as an integrated workflow. Each step can be saved, then updated or modified as new information becomes available. Separate analyses can be combined or intersected for advanced applications and discovery.

Pathway Studio, powered by MedScan technology, is an integrated data mining and visualization software solution that allows organizations and researchers to rapidly extract relevant facts and relationships from large document collections and build focused knowledgebases, while supporting the integration of OMICS data.
